The best ways to manage stress and anxiety
Stress and anxiety are common problems that people experience in their daily lives. These problems can be caused by a variety of factors such as work-related stress, financial worries, relationship problems, and health concerns. If left unchecked, stress and anxiety can have a detrimental effect on your physical and mental health, leading to chronic illnesses, depression, and other health issues. However, there are ways to manage stress and anxiety effectively.
Exercise is one of the most effective ways to manage stress and anxiety. Physical activity releases endorphins, which are natural mood-boosting chemicals that can help reduce stress and anxiety. Exercise also helps to improve sleep quality, which is essential for managing stress and anxiety. You don’t need to engage in intense workouts to reap the benefits of exercise; a brisk walk or a gentle yoga session can be enough to help you feel better.
Mindfulness meditation is a technique that involves focusing on the present moment and paying attention to your thoughts and feelings without judgment. Mindfulness meditation has been shown to be effective in reducing stress and anxiety by helping you to become more aware of your thoughts and emotions and developing a more positive mindset.
Sleep is essential for our physical and mental health, and not getting enough sleep can contribute to stress and anxiety. Make sure you get at least seven to eight hours of sleep each night and develop good sleep habits such as avoiding caffeine, alcohol, and electronic devices before bedtime.
A healthy diet is essential for managing stress and anxiety. Eating a balanced diet that includes plenty of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ean protein can help provide the nutrients your body needs to function properly. Additionally, avoiding processed foods, sugary drinks, and excessive amounts of caffeine can help to reduce stress and anxiety.
Connecting with others is essential for managing stress and anxiety. Talking to friends, family, or a therapist can help you to share your thoughts and feelings, gain perspective, and develop coping strategies. You can also consider joining a support group or participating in a hobby or activity that brings you joy and helps you to connect with others.
Time management is crucial for managing stress and anxiety. Prioritizing tasks and setting realistic goals can help you to feel more in control of your life and reduce stress. It’s also essential to learn to say no and to delegate tasks to others when possible.
Relaxation techniques such as deep breathing, progressive muscle relaxation, and visualization can help to reduce stress and anxiety. These techniques can be done anywhere and at any time, making them a convenient way to manage stress and anxiety.
